一、服务器基础配置
搭建高效服务器需从硬件和操作系统选择开始。推荐采用多核处理器搭配SSD存储,内存建议不低于8GB以应对并发请求。Linux发行版(如Ubuntu、CentOS)因其稳定性和低资源消耗成为首选操作系统。
网络架构设计需包含:
- 负载均衡部署避免单点故障
- CDN节点加速全球访问
- 千兆网络接口确保传输效率
二、核心软件选择
Web服务器建议采用Nginx或Apache,前者适合高并发场景,后者兼容性强。数据库根据数据类型选择:
- MySQL用于结构化数据存储
- MongoDB处理非结构化数据
- Redis作为缓存数据库提升响应速度
三、安全防护策略
安全配置包括强制HTTPS协议、定期漏洞扫描和访问控制:
- 配置SSL/TLS证书加密传输
- 设置防火墙规则限制非常规端口访问
- 实施双因素认证加强登录验证
四、性能优化方案
通过以下措施提升服务器效率:
- 启用Gzip压缩减少带宽消耗
- 设置浏览器缓存策略降低重复请求
- 使用WebSocket实现实时通信
| 指标 | 优化前 | 优化后 |
|---|---|---|
| 响应时间 | 800ms | 200ms |
| 并发数 | 500 | 1200 |
高效服务器搭建需要硬件配置、软件选型、安全防护和性能优化的系统化设计。采用模块化部署策略,结合自动化监控工具,可构建稳定可靠的企业级网站服务架构。
复制本文链接文章为作者独立观点不代表优设网立场,未经允许不得转载。
文章推荐更多>
- 1oracle数据库删除的数据如何还原
- 2AO3现在怎么进入 AO3最新进入方式
- 3oracle数据库类型有哪些
- 4夸克怎么免费追剧 轻松追剧的方法分享
- 5oracle数据库如何卸载干净
- 6wordpress插件怎么汉化
- 7oracle数据库监听服务无法链接标识怎么办
- 8wordpress如何删除主题
- 9如何在IIS7中新建站点?详细步骤解析
- 100x000000ed蓝屏代码是什么意思 蓝屏代码0x000000ed的应对措施
- 11oracle数据库闪回功能怎么使用
- 12wordpress网站如何为图片添加水印
- 13怎么删除wordpress主题
- 14mongodb怎么开启
- 15mysql数据库属于哪种结构模型
- 16wordpress防采集插件怎么用
- 17oracle怎么查看定时任务
- 18wordpress如何重装
- 19oracle如何备份数据库数据
- 20phpmyadmin使用什么语言
- 21 网站制作报价单模板图片,小松挖机官方网站报价?
- 22mysql怎么恢复删除的表
- 23谷歌浏览器在线浏览入口 谷歌浏览器在线观看网页
- 24oracle怎么写sql语句
- 25wordpress要学php么
- 26phpmyadmin怎么添加外键
- 27电脑死机怎么办 电脑死机应急处理方案
- 28WordPress怎么加广告位
- 29多台电脑批量定时关机:局域网环境下的组策略管理
- 30oracle数据库delete删除的数据怎么恢复
